New grant for stem cell therapy in cardiovascular disease

Dec 16, 2009
A new MRC grant of over £290,000 has been awarded to Paolo Madeddu, Professor of Experimental Cardiovascluar Medicine in the Bristol Heart Institute, to study stem cells in patients with cardiovascular disease.

Visit Pompeii with the Victorians in Second Life

Dec 16, 2009
A 3D recreation of a Roman house in Pompeii has been built in the virtual world Second Life by Dr Shelley Hales and Dr Nic Earle from the University of Bristol.

Bristol's answer to Brussels

Dec 15, 2009
The European Commission recently highlighted the need for good English-language translators and this year over 40 new postgraduates at the University are rising to the challenge by taking an online master’s degree in translation.
